Canonisation might refer to
Canonization is the act by which a Christian church declares that a person who has died was a saint, upon which declaration the person is included in the "canon", or list, of recognized saints. Originally, a person was recognized as a saint without any formal process. Later, different processes were developed, such as those used today in the Catholic Church, the Eastern Orthodox Church, Oriental Orthodox Church and the Anglican Communion.
